首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如果条件失败,则中断最内部的for循环

在编程中,for循环是一种重复执行特定代码块的结构。当我们需要在满足一定条件的情况下重复执行某个代码块时,可以使用for循环。

在这个问答内容中,如果条件失败,即条件判断为假,那么最内部的for循环将被中断,不再执行后续的循环迭代。

这种中断最内部for循环的行为可以通过使用break语句来实现。当条件失败时,可以在代码中使用break语句来跳出当前的for循环,继续执行后续的代码。

以下是一个示例代码,演示了如何在条件失败时中断最内部的for循环:

代码语言:txt
复制
for i in range(3):
    for j in range(3):
        if i == 1 and j == 1:
            break  # 条件失败,中断最内部的for循环
        print(f"i={i}, j={j}")

输出结果为:

代码语言:txt
复制
i=0, j=0
i=0, j=1
i=0, j=2
i=1, j=0

在上述示例中,当i等于1且j等于1时,条件失败,break语句被执行,导致最内部的for循环被中断。因此,后续的循环迭代(i=1, j=2)被跳过,直接进入下一次外部for循环的迭代(i=2)。

需要注意的是,break语句只能中断当前所在的最内部循环,如果有多层嵌套的循环结构,想要中断外层的循环,可以使用额外的标志变量或者使用更复杂的控制结构。

腾讯云相关产品和产品介绍链接地址:

以上是腾讯云在云计算领域的一些相关产品,可以根据具体需求选择适合的产品来支持开发和部署云计算应用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券